Subject: Memtrace cut-over complete

Team,

Cut-over to Memtrace v2 for GPU memory profiling finished last night. Old v1 agents are disabled; any tickets referencing v1 dashboards should be closed as resolved-by-migration. Sampling overhead is now under 2% and allocation traces include kernel names. Known gap: profiles older than 30 days were not migrated. Point customers at the v2 docs for setup questions. For reference when troubleshooting, the agent now runs with the following configuration.

settings of bagaf-bawip:
[aldax]
port = 5000
region = south-4
host = aldax.brasklabs.corp
team = brivan
timeout_ms = 2000
retries = 2

Subject: Parchmill cut-over wrap-up

Hi — quick summary for your review. We cut over to the new Parchmill markdown pipeline last night with no rollbacks. Sanitization now happens pre-cache, so stale unsafe HTML can't leak from old entries; we also purged the render cache entirely. One straggler worker ran the old build for ten minutes, already terminated. The production pipeline currently runs with these settings.

config for bawip-badup:
ULAAEL_HOST=ulaael.zemvarsys.internal
ULAAEL_PORT=8000

# Break-Glass: Payroll Export Format Change

Heads up, support folks — the Ledgerline payroll export moved from fixed-width to delimited this cycle. If a customer's export job wedges mid-migration, you can use break-glass access to rerun it manually. Only do this if the queue is stuck. The break-glass recovery passphrase is below.

unlock words, fafog-tajop: fendor-kasix

A: The Verdanix V3 capacitive sensors drift upward roughly 2% per month in high-condensation zones. The controller compensates automatically using its weekly self-calibration cycle, so small drift is expected and harmless. Investigate only if drift exceeds 5% between cycles, which usually indicates a fouled sensor cap rather than firmware. Replace the cap before swapping the whole unit; record the change in the maintenance log. If drift persists after replacement, reach the calibration team here.

escalation mailbox, kaweg-kahif: druwyn.sordor@nelvroworks.corp